**Formal v1.** High-performance, low-boilerplate, fully themable Python charting over Apache ECharts.

Detailed documentation is publicly available at [Rancero](https://docs.rancero.com/docs/category/vizly/).

Ship production charts in a few lines of Python: DataFrame, records, columnar dict, file, or SQL in; HTML, JSON, or browser PNG out. No nested option builders. Built for speed (local assets, one ECharts load per page) and for native embeds in the stacks you already use.

- **Easy to use**: set a theme, call `vz.line` / `vz.bar` / …, export with `to_html()`, `to_option()`, or browser `toDataURL` / `downloadImage`
- **Data without forced DataFrames**: pass `list[dict]`, `dict[list]`, loader output, or pandas (pandas remains a dependency, not a required call-site API)
- **SQL and files in base**: `from_sql`, `from_csv`, `from_tsv`, `from_json`, `from_excel` (no `vizly[sql]` extra)
- **Highly performant**: vendored JS by default; GL and plugins load only when a chart needs them
- **Worldwide maps by default**: bundled world atlas plus `usa`; GeoJSON **overlays** via `overlay_geojson` (separate from basemap packs)
- **Drill / live update**: click events for Streamlit and HTMX; `set_data` / `window.__vizly[id].setOption` for refresh without full re-embed
- **Trusted asset defaults**: no Chinese CDN forced (unlike many other Python ECharts wrappers)
- **Wide chart coverage**: cartesian, statistical, geo, flowchart, graph, 3D, compose (`page` / `tab` / `timeline`), and more
- **Native integrations**: Streamlit, FastAPI, Flask, Django, HTMX, and Jupyter

## Install

Requires Python **3.9** or later.

```bash
pip install vizly
```

Base runtime includes `pandas`, `numpy`, `sqlalchemy`, and `openpyxl`. Install DBAPI drivers yourself for the databases you use.

Framework extras (install only what you use): `vizly[streamlit]`, `vizly[fastapi]`, `vizly[flask]`, `vizly[django]`.

Browser tests (optional): `vizly[browser]` + `playwright install chromium`.

HTMX helpers (`vizly.integrations.htmx`) ship in the base package. No `vizly[htmx]` extra.

## 30-second example

```python
import vizly as vz

vz.set_theme("corporate")
# No DataFrame required:
chart = vz.line(
    {"date": ["2026-01-01", "2026-01-02"], "revenue": [10, 20]},
    x="date",
    y="revenue",
    title="Revenue",
)
chart.to_html()       # self-contained local ECharts
chart.to_option()     # plain dict for APIs / agents
# Browser image (after embed): window.__vizly[id].downloadImage("revenue.png")
```

## Data in

Every chart factory accepts these shapes (and loader output):

| Source | How |
|--------|-----|
| pandas `DataFrame` | Pass directly |
| `list[dict]` (records) | Pass directly or `vz.from_records(...)` |
| `dict[str, sequence]` (columnar) | Pass directly or `vz.from_columnar(...)` |
| CSV | `vz.from_csv(path_or_text)` |
| TSV | `vz.from_tsv(...)` |
| JSON | `vz.from_json(...)` (records / columnar / nested `data` key) |
| Excel | `vz.from_excel(path)` |
| SQL | `vz.from_sql(statement, bind=engine)` or `url=` |
| Prometheus / CloudWatch / Elasticsearch JSON | `vz.from_prometheus` / `from_cloudwatch` / `from_elasticsearch` (`from_elk`) |
| Optional Polars / Arrow | Duck-typed when installed (not hard dependencies) |

```python
import vizly as vz
from sqlalchemy import create_engine

table = vz.from_csv("sales.csv")
vz.bar(table, x="region", y="sales")

engine = create_engine("postgresql+psycopg://...")
sql_table = vz.from_sql("SELECT day, value FROM metrics", bind=engine)
vz.line(sql_table, x="day", y="value")
```

**SQLAlchemy coverage:** vizly charts any result set SQLAlchemy can return. vizly does **not** bundle every DB driver or external dialect. If SQLAlchemy can connect, vizly can chart the rows. ## Theming

```python
vz.set_theme("corporate")
# Product: default, light, dark, corporate, minimal, contrast
# Ops-inspired: ops_grafana, ops_cloudwatch, ops_kibana
# Editor-inspired: editor_monokai, editor_tokyo_night, editor_dracula,
#   editor_nord, editor_solarized_light, editor_solarized_dark, editor_one_dark
vz.set_theme({"palette": ["#0B1F33", "#2F6FED"]})  # deep-merge override
vz.register_theme("acme", {"background": "#FFFFFF", "palette": ["#111111"]})
vz.load_theme("examples/themes/atlantic.json", activate=True, register=True)
vz.export_theme("acme", "acme.json")

vz.bar(df, x="region", y="sales", theme="editor_tokyo_night")
```

Ops and editor theme IDs are **visual inspiration only** (not affiliated with Grafana Labs, AWS, Elastic, Monokai, Tokyo Night, Dracula, Nord, Solarized, or One Dark).

CDN asset URLs are allowlisted to `cdn.jsdelivr.net` and `unpkg.com` only. See `src/vizly/assets/README.md` for vendored file provenance.

## Ops metric helpers

```python
import vizly as vz

table = vz.from_prometheus(prom_api_json)          # timestamp, value, series
table = vz.from_cloudwatch(cw_datapoints)          # timestamp, value [, unit|series]
table = vz.from_elasticsearch(es_search_json)      # timestamp, value  (alias: from_elk)

vz.set_theme("ops_grafana")
vz.line(table, x="timestamp", y="value")
```

These helpers **do not** call live APIs. They only normalize payloads you already have.

## Drilldowns, events, and live update

HTML embeds emit a structured `vizly:event` CustomEvent and `postMessage` payload on click (name, value, region, breadcrumb for sunburst/treemap/tree).

```python
from vizly.events import filter_by_click

# Host receives payload → filter sibling chart data
child = vz.bar(filter_by_click(detail_table, payload), x="category", y="sales")

# Live refresh without full page reload (host already has ECharts):
chart.set_data(new_table)
# In the browser: window.__vizly[chartId].setOption(partialOption)
```

- **Streamlit:** `st_vizly(..., events=True)` returns the last click payload via a small declared component.
- **HTMX:** `htmx_event_listener_js("/detail")` POSTs clicks without reloading ECharts (`include_assets=False` on fragments).
- **SPA / JSON:** `to_option()` / `to_json()` do **not** auto-wire drill. Attach `chart.on('click', …)` yourself after `echarts.init`.

Multi-chart pages (`vz.page` / `dashboard_html` / `st_dashboard`) use `echarts.connect` by default for linked tooltip/brush (`connect=False` to opt out).

## Maps and geo layers

| Path | API | Role |
|------|-----|------|
| Basemap packs | `register_map_pack`, bundled `world` / `usa`, `vz.map` | Choropleth via `echarts.registerMap` |
| Geo overlays | `overlay_geojson` / `GeoLayer`, `layers=` on `vz.map` / `vz.geo` | Points, lines, polygons on a geo coordinate system |

Join keys on choropleth: `name_field=` / `id_field=` beyond fragile name-only matching. China administrative packs remain **opt-in** via `register_map_pack` only. No Baidu Map defaults.

## Export (PNG / image)

Images come from the **browser that already rendered the chart** (ECharts
`getDataURL`). vizly does **not** ship Chromium.

```javascript
// After any HTML embed: chart id is on the root .vizly-chart element
const id = document.querySelector(".vizly-chart").id;
window.__vizly[id].toDataURL({ type: "png", pixelRatio: 2 });
window.__vizly[id].downloadImage("chart.png");
```

Optional toolbox button (no custom JS):

```python
chart.merge_option({"toolbox": {"feature": {"saveAsImage": {"type": "png"}}}})
```

Live option push without re-loading ECharts:

```python
chart.set_data(new_rows)
html_fragment = chart.live_update_script(chart_id)  # inject where the chart lives
```

For headless batch PNG/PDF, run Playwright (or similar) on `chart.to_html()`
yourself. That stack is outside the vizly package (`vizly[browser]` is only for
gallery tests).

## Less boilerplate than raw option builders

```python
vz.set_theme("corporate")
vz.bar(df, x="region", y="sales", title="Sales")  # ~1-2 lines
```

Escape hatches: `chart.update(...)`, `chart.merge_option({...})`, `chart.set_data(...)`, `chart.set_option_patch(...)`, `vz.from_option(option)`.

### Title / legend layout

Defaults keep chrome clear of the plot: title **left**, legend **top-right**, and cartesian `grid` padding with `containLabel`. These are defaults only. Override any time:

```python
chart.merge_option({
    "title": {"left": "center", "top": 0},
    "legend": {"top": "bottom", "left": "center"},
    "grid": {"top": 40, "bottom": 72, "containLabel": True},
})
```

Or set `title` / `legend` layout keys on a custom theme (`register_theme` / `theme=`).

## Known limitations

- **SPA / JSON + maps:** `to_option()` / `json_response` return the ECharts option only. They do **not** embed GeoJSON. HTML rendering calls `echarts.registerMap` for you; SPA clients must register map packs themselves (or use HTML embeds).
- **page / tab JSON:** `to_option()` returns a compose descriptor under `_vizly_compose` (child options). Use HTML embeds (`dashboard_html` / `to_html`) for browser layout.
- **Flowchart:** process/dependency diagrams, not Mermaid syntax, BPMN, swimlanes, or sequence diagrams.
- **Export:** PNG/JPEG/SVG via browser `toDataURL` / `downloadImage`. No server-side Chromium in vizly.
